What is the Dify AI MCP Server?

The Dify AI MCP Server is a middleware based on the Model Context Protocol. It integrates the Dify AI API and is specifically designed to help developers quickly generate code for Ant Design business components. Through simple text descriptions or combined with image input, you can obtain high - quality React component code.

How to use the Dify AI MCP Server?

You can connect to the MCP server by configuring development tools such as Continue or Cline, and then generate component code through simple descriptions. The server supports streaming responses, allowing you to see the code generation process in real - time.

Applicable Scenarios

It is suitable for scenarios where you need to quickly develop Ant Design components, especially when you need to quickly implement the front - end interface according to design drafts or product requirements.

Installation

Copy the following command to your Client for configuration
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"dify-server": {
      "command": "node",
      "args": ["your/path/dify-server/build/index.js"],
      "env": {
        "DIFY_API_KEY": "***"
      }
    }
  }
}
Note: Your key is sensitive information, do not share it with anyone.
